Why the Thunder Will Cover (-11.5)

Dropping a game at home to the Indiana Pacers might be about as low as it gets for the Thunder’s season, even when dealing with injuries and just returning home from a long road trip. OKC does a great job at bouncing back after a loss, though, and I just don’t see them losing back-to-back at home. This should be a methodical win, slowly growing the lead in the first half, before delivering a heavy blow in the third quarter. Shai Gilgeous-Alexander will have another nice game, Chet Holmgren will keep rolling as he has been, and SOMEBODY else will actually hit some shots for OKC.

Why the Game Will NOT Hit the Over (226.5)

Toronto’s offense is below average in points per game, but the Raptors’ defense is pretty solid. I do think this is a defensive battle for most of the game, with OKC pulling ahead slowly early, but in the end, it’s going to be below this point total.
